Key Focuses

  • Verifying employee and time-keeping data, ensure completeness and accuracy.
  • Computing and processing wages, deductions, benefits, and any other non-regular wages payments.
  • Updating and syncing employee data across all payroll platforms, including promotions, transfers, leave of absences, terminations, and new hires.
  • Bi-weekly and monthly JEs relating to payroll; reconciliations of payroll accounts, including inter-company charges and transfers.
  • Responds to inquiries and requests from staff in a timely, professional and courteous manner or directs to the appropriate person(s).
  • Ensures compliance with company policies, compliance standards and employment laws, provincial and federal regulations.
  • WCB and Worksafe: reconciliations, filing and remittances.
  • Year-End processing, payroll reporting, including processing T4s.
